Product description

Dive into the rich, dynamic world of jazz with Warne Marsh's "Release Record - Send Tape," a captivating collection of 11 tracks that span a variety of jazz styles, from cool jazz and hard bop to bebop and free jazz. Released on January 1, 1999, under Wave Records, this album is a testament to Marsh's virtuosity and versatility as a musician.

The album kicks off with the energetic "Sweet Georgia Brown," a classic tune that sets the stage for the diverse journey ahead. Marsh's collaboration with Ronnie Ball, Peter Ind, and Dick Scott adds depth and texture to each track, creating a sonic landscape that is both familiar and fresh. From the dreamy "You Stepped Out of a Dream" to the intricate "Coolhouse," Marsh's mastery of the saxophone shines through, showcasing his ability to navigate complex rhythms and melodies with ease.

About Warne Marsh

Warne Marsh, the American tenor saxophonist born in Los Angeles in 1927, was a master of lyrical improvisation, leaving an indelible mark on the jazz world. Known for his devotion to purely lyrical improvisation, Marsh's playing first gained prominence in the cool jazz scene. A highly developed and thoughtful improviser, he was often underappreciated but left a significant legacy. Marsh was a devoted student of Lennie Tristano, exploring chordal improvisation throughout his career. His music spans genres like cool jazz, hard bop, bebop, and even free jazz, showcasing his versatility and innovation.
